## Changed defaults

Heads up: the Ledgerline tax-rate lookup cache now defaults to a 15-minute TTL instead of 24 hours. Turns out rates in the Veldt County sandbox were going stale mid-demo, which was embarrassing. Eviction is now LRU rather than FIFO, and the cache warms on boot. If you're reviewing, check that nothing hardcodes the old TTL. The new defaults land as follows.

deployment values, bajop-taweg:
holwyn:
  log_level: debug
  metrics_host: metrics.holwyn.zemvarsys.internal
  pool_size: 32

## Runbook 7.3 — Off-site Backup Tape Rotation

Dispatch schedules the weekly tape run from the Morlen server room to the Quayside vault. Tapes travel in the hard case, two locks, case never left unattended. Courier signs the rotation log at pick-up; vault staff sign at deposit. Same-day return of the previous week's case is mandatory.

Dispatch reads the courier the confidential hand-over instruction appended below, once, at pick-up.

drop instructions, bahif-bahip: the norax feniel courier leaves the drumir kaseth rusir ledger at gate 1983 under passcode 849948

Ticket #—locked vault, Rotoro secrets-rotation utility. So, heads up for the sync: Rotoro tried to rotate the Casperline staging creds overnight and the vault auto-locked after three failed lease renewals. Nothing's actually broken downstream yet, but the next rotation window is Friday and we'd rather not blow it. Marnie from the Ellswood team already re-seeded the unseal shares. For whoever picks this up, the vault accepts manual unlock, and the recovery passphrase to use is pasted right below.

strongbox words: oliael-gilax-lamael

Heads up: if the Lintrock baseline file in the Quarrow repo drifts from main, CI fails with a "stale baseline" error even when the code is fine. Quick fix is to regenerate the baseline on a clean checkout and re-push. If a customer build is blocked, confirm the failing run matches the token below before escalating.

build token for yadug-yagag: htk21_c863c33eb8b82c0c9c152